blk-mq: release mq's kobjects in blk_release_queue()
[cascardo/linux.git] / block / blk-sysfs.c
index 935ea2a..faaf36a 100644 (file)
@@ -517,6 +517,8 @@ static void blk_release_queue(struct kobject *kobj)
 
        if (!q->mq_ops)
                blk_free_flush_queue(q->fq);
+       else
+               blk_mq_release(q);
 
        blk_trace_shutdown(q);